The teachers aren’t allowed see the paper. If they do they risk all of their students grades being brought into question. The security for the exam papers is very tight. There are a whole list of security requirements that a centre has to adhere to before they are allowed to be an examination centre. These include things like a lockable cupboard with no windows inside a room that can also be locked. And only two people are allowed to have the keys.

Papers are delivered not long before the exam is due. This is to stop teachers reading it and ‘teaching to the test'. If a centre breaks or deviates from these rules (and yes there are external checks and any unusual results will lead to an investigation of a centre’s procedures) then they lose the right to be an exam centre and risk all students who took the exam that day there being disqualified. At the very least, once the discrepancy is discovered, the students will all be expected to sit a different exam on a different day and the one they just sat considered invalid.
